<p>As an Senior Staff Software Engineer on the Developer Productivity - Async team, you will work on improving developer productivity by enhancing the tools and systems used by product engineers. You will focus on asynchronous processing, ensuring that our applications are efficient, reliable, and scalable. Your work will involve maintaining and improving the infrastructure that supports background jobs and asynchronous communication between our applications using technologies such as Sidekiq and Karafka.</p>
